Adaptable layouts refer to web design techniques that allow a website to adjust its structure and elements based on the screen size and resolution of the device being used. This approach ensures an optimal viewing experience across different devices, such as desktops, tablets, and smartphones, by using flexible grids, images, and CSS media queries. Adaptable layouts enhance usability by providing a consistent look and feel, while improving accessibility and user engagement.
congrats on reading the definition of adaptable layouts. now let's actually learn it.
Adaptable layouts make use of CSS media queries to detect the characteristics of the user's device, adjusting styles accordingly.
The key benefit of adaptable layouts is improved user experience since content is displayed optimally on all devices, reducing the need for horizontal scrolling.
They often incorporate fluid grid systems which allow elements on a page to resize in proportion to the browser window.
Implementing adaptable layouts can lead to better SEO performance as search engines favor mobile-friendly sites.
These layouts can include breakpoints where specific styles are applied at set widths, enhancing the layout's responsiveness as the device size changes.
Review Questions
How do adaptable layouts improve user experience across different devices?
Adaptable layouts enhance user experience by ensuring that websites automatically adjust their design and content based on the device being used. This means that whether a user accesses a site on a smartphone, tablet, or desktop, they will have an optimal viewing experience without needing to zoom or scroll horizontally. By maintaining consistent navigation and readability across various screen sizes, adaptable layouts significantly boost usability and engagement.
What role do CSS media queries play in creating adaptable layouts, and how do they function?
CSS media queries are essential for creating adaptable layouts as they allow developers to apply different styles based on the characteristics of the user's device, such as width and resolution. By defining specific conditions in the stylesheet, designers can control how elements behave at various breakpoints, ensuring that the layout dynamically adjusts to fit different screen sizes. This capability allows for greater flexibility in design and enhances overall responsiveness.
Evaluate the impact of adaptable layouts on search engine optimization (SEO) strategies for modern web development.
Adaptable layouts significantly influence SEO strategies in modern web development by improving mobile-friendliness, which is a key ranking factor for search engines like Google. Websites that offer a seamless experience across devices tend to have lower bounce rates and higher engagement levels, both of which positively affect search rankings. Furthermore, adaptable layouts can lead to faster loading times on mobile devices, further enhancing user satisfaction and retention, ultimately resulting in better overall visibility in search results.
Related terms
Responsive Design: A design approach that creates websites that respond to different screen sizes by using fluid grids and flexible images to ensure a seamless experience across devices.
Media Queries: CSS techniques that apply specific styles to different devices or screen sizes, allowing designers to customize the layout for various environments.
Fluid Grids: A layout structure that uses relative units (like percentages) rather than fixed units (like pixels) to create a more flexible design that can adapt to varying screen sizes.